Basic Info
| Investment Strategy | |
| BMO US Dividend Hedged to CAD ETF seeks to provide Unitholders with exposure to a yield weighted portfolio of U.S. dividend paying stocks and also seeks to provide Unitholders with monthly distributions. The selected companies will have the potential for long-term capital growth. Eligible securities will be selected using a rules based methodology that considers dividend growth, yield, and payout ratio and eligibility will be reviewed annually. Securities will also be subject to a screening process to ensure sufficient liquidity. |
